Synonyms for silence

Noun

1. silence, condition, status
usage: the state of being silent (as when no one is speaking); "there was a shocked silence"; "he gestured for silence"
2. silence, quiet, sound property
usage: the absence of sound; "he needed silence in order to sleep"; "the street was quiet"
3. muteness, silence, uncommunicativeness
usage: a refusal to speak when expected; "his silence about my contribution was surprising"
4. secrecy, secretiveness, silence, uncommunicativeness
usage: the trait of keeping things secret

Verb

1. hush, quieten, silence, still, shut up, hush up, suppress, stamp down, inhibit, subdue, conquer, curb
usage: cause to be quiet or not talk; "Please silence the children in the church!"
2. silence, suppress, stamp down, inhibit, subdue, conquer, curb
usage: keep from expression, for example by threats or pressure; "All dissenters were silenced when the dictator assumed power"
